Trumbull Community Action Program’s new
Apprentice Training Program
may be just the opportunity for you! We hire
unemployed, income eligible residents of Trumbull
County to become apprentice-trainees and learn a
variety of mechanical and construction skills from
our on-staff mentor. All apprentice-trainees will
be paid an hourly wage for the duration of the
training program. The training will include
hands-on instruction in the areas of basic
carpentry, porches, steps and railings, basic finish
carpentry, window and door repair, drain and faucet
repair, electrical fixtures, outlets and switches,
and helping people avoid repair scams. Upon
completion of the program, a number of
apprentice-trainees will have developed the skills
necessary to enter the workforce directly or even
start your own small business. In some cases,
apprentice-trainees will be prepared to enroll in
further educational institutes.
Eligibility Criteria
– You are eligible to apply for this
program if:
Ø
You are a Trumbull County resident
Ø
You are
unemployed
Ø
You or your household do not exceed
200% of the Income Guidelines
